The MSR stove doubled as an engine heater which I regularly practised using so that I could quickly set it up in Antarctica.
The fuel problem which had been niggling away constantly at the back of my mind, was now beginning to dominate my thoughts. Kenn Borek had changed their routing yet again. They were not now going into Sky Blu. When I had first spoken to them they were due to land on the ice runway at Patriot Hills, but they had changed their plan to go to the British airstrip at Sky Blu instead. Now Kenn Borek had changed back to Patriot Hills which would cause me all sorts of problems. Not only would it be more difficult to land there but I knew that it would be deserted until the end of November which was another six weeks away. This made me anxious. I was not physically strong enough to move full barrels of fuel on my own. Also it would be impossible to hand pump the fuel into my aircraft without help. It is a minimum two-person operation.
“How would I get Golf November started in the extreme cold even if I could manage to refuel her myself?” I thought, in spite of the fact I had a specially adapted engine heater and engine cover. Would it really be wise to go into such an inhospitable place totally unaided? The runway might be covered with uneven snowdrifts and there would be no-one there to indicate where the drifts were. Without skis in a light aircraft this could be fatal. I rang Maxo in New Zealand to ask his advice about Patriot Hills. What he said depressed me further. “It is positively dangerous for you to go there when no-one is around,” he said. He was quite adamant that I should not attempt it but then he was always so concerned for my safety.
The Hotel Isla Rey Jorge in Punta Arenas is a mecca for Antarctic expeditions. There was a lot of bustle in the friendly entrance hall which resembled a sitting room with several arm chairs and piles of books. Borge Ousland, a Norwegian and Thomas Ulrich, a Swiss had just arrived back from crossing the Patagonian ice cap on foot.This was the first time this had been done and it was exciting to listen to their stories. I also met Paul Olai Olssen who had cycled from Patagonia to Alaska passing through the notorious Darian Gap.You never knew who you would meet next.
Alejo took me back to the airport where the Kenn Borek pilots had just arrived in their Twin Otters. Sean Louttit was in excellent spirits. “We will load your fuel for you, Polly. We will put two barrels in one aircraft and one in the other.” What a star! Sean had not been that supportive at the meeting in Calgary with Steve Penikett. Sean too thought it was too dangerous for me to go into Patriot Hills on my own, which put me in a real quandary.
